Telomir Pharmaceuticals (NASDAQ:TELO) ("Telomir" or the "Company"), a preclinical-stage biotechnology company developing small-molecule therapeutics targeting epigenetic and metabolic drivers of diseases, today announced results from a completed efficacy study evaluating Telomir-1 (Zn-Telomir) in zebrafish tumor xenograft animal models of triple-negative breast cancer (TNBC). The study was conducted in collaboration with BioReperia using its ZTX® ONCOLEADS platform.

In one of these animal models, Telomir-1 demonstrated statistically significant reductions in primary tumor growth and in the spread of cancer cells beyond the primary tumor (metastatic dissemination) in an aggressive TNBC model with limited responsiveness to the chemotherapy agent paclitaxel. In a separate aggressive TNBC model where paclitaxel demonstrated antitumor activity, Telomir-1 produced a comparable reduction in primary tumor growth as a monotherapy, and the combination treatment with Telomir-1 and paclitaxel resulted in greater tumor growth inhibition than either agent alone.
